Bug-compatible: Refers to a design or revision that
has been badly compromised by a requirement to be
compatible with fossils or misfeatures in other
programmes
or previous releases of itself.

Byzantine: A term describing any system that has so
many labyrinthine internal interconnections that it
would be impossible to simplify by separation into
loosely coupled or linked components.
